    Item 2. 
    (a)Name of person filing:

    This statement is filed by Eminence Capital, LP, a Delaware limited partnership ("Eminence Capital") and Ricky C. Sandler, a U.S. Citizen ("Mr. Sandler," and together with Eminence Capital, the "Reporting Persons"). Eminence Capital serves as the management company or investment adviser to, and may be deemed to have shared voting and/or dispositive power (as the case may be) over the shares of Class A Common Stock, par value $0.01 per share ("Class A Common Stock") of Red Rock Resorts, Inc., a Delaware corporation (the "Company") held by various investment funds (the "Eminence Funds") and separately managed accounts (the "Eminence SMAs," and together with the Eminence Funds, the "Eminence Funds and SMAs") under its management and control. The general partner of Eminence Capital is Eminence Capital GP, LLC, the sole managing member of which is Mr. Sandler. Mr. Sandler is the Chief Executive Officer of Eminence Capital and may be deemed to have shared voting and/or dispositive power (as the case may be) with respect to the shares of Class A Common Stock held by the Eminence Funds and SMAs. The filing of this statement should not be construed as an admission that any of the Reporting Persons is, for the purposes of Section 13G of the Securities Exchange Act of 1934, the beneficial owner of the securities reported herein.
    (b)Address or principal business office or, if none, residence:

    The address of the principal business and principal office of Eminence Capital is 399 Park Avenue, 25th Floor, New York, NY 10022. The business address of Mr. Sandler is 399 Park Avenue, 25th Floor, New York, NY 10022.
    (c)Citizenship:

    Eminence Capital is a limited partnership organized under the laws of the State of Delaware. Mr. Sandler is a United States citizen.

    Item 4.Ownership
    (a)Amount beneficially owned:

    The information required by Item 4(a) is set forth in Row 9 of the cover page for each of the Reporting Persons and is incorporated herein by reference. The percentage set forth in this Schedule 13G is calculated based upon an aggregate of 60,092,344 shares of Class A Common Stock outstanding as of May 1, 2025, as reported in the Company's Quarterly Report on Form 10-Q for the quarterly period ended March 31, 2025, filed with the Securities and Exchange Commission on May 8, 2025.
    (b)Percent of class:

    5.1%

    Red Rock Resorts Announces Second Quarter 2025 Results

    LAS VEGAS, July 29, 2025 /PRNewswire/ -- Red Rock Resorts, Inc. ("Red Rock Resorts," "we" or the "Company") (NASDAQ:RRR) today reported financial results for the second quarter ended June 30, 2025. Second Quarter Results Consolidated Operations Net revenues were $526.3 million for the second quarter of 2025, an increase of 8.2%, or $39.9 million, from $486.4 million in the same period of 2024.Net income was $108.3 million for the second quarter of 2025, an increase of 55.1%, or $38.5 million, from $69.8 million in the same period of 2024.Adjusted EBITDA(1) was $229.4 million for the second quarter of 2025, an increase of 13.7%, or $27.7 million, from $201.7 million in the same period of 202
